The best starting point for CELPIP practice is the test maker's own site. Paragon Testing Enterprises, which owns and administers CELPIP, publishes a Free Online Sample Test and a Free Practice Tests page directly on celpip.ca — these are the only resources guaranteed to match the real interface, question types, and instructions exactly, so they should be the first stop for anyone preparing.

Start with the official CELPIP resources

Try the CELPIP Free Online Sample Test — it helps you understand what to expect on each component of the CELPIP Test. This sample walks you through a Starter Set of Listening and Speaking-style items so you can see the on-screen layout before you ever sit the real exam. Separately, celpip.ca's Free Practice Tests page gives access to free CELPIP practice tests for both test types after completing a short form, with instant access to sample questions and tools to help you prepare with confidence and get familiar with the test. If you want more than the free set, Paragon's own online store sells additional practice tests, online study programs, and study guides, and its guidebook covers test format, availability, and pricing.

Practice on a computer, not on paper

CELPIP is not a paper test, so paper workbooks alone won't prepare you for exam mechanics. On celpip.ca, Paragon itself notes that its free online practice tests help you get familiar with the format and timing, experience real question types, and review correct answers for listening and reading. During the actual test you type your Writing answers and speak into a microphone rather than to a person, and in the sample test Paragon warns that while practice tools may let you control audio and video with a playbar, on the official test audio and video tracks play only once and you won't have that control. That single detail — no replaying audio — is one of the most common reasons capable English speakers lose Listening marks, so rehearse under that same one-play constraint.

Confirm the format before you build a study plan

Before choosing which skill to prioritize, check the official CELPIP-General overview so your plan matches the real structure. Paragon's own overview page confirms the CELPIP-General Test has four components — Listening, Reading, Writing, and Speaking — and that test takers must read answer choices in the Listening Test and questions in the Speaking Test. The site also states that check-in for your test closes 15 minutes before the scheduled start time, and arriving after this time means you'll be denied entrance with no refund or transfer, so timing discipline matters on test day too, not just during the exam itself.

Know the score you're practicing toward

Practice is more focused once you know your target. CELPIP is approved by IRCC for English requirements for temporary and permanent residency, and results are officially accepted by IRCC for Canadian citizenship. For government-side confirmation of accepted tests and required benchmarks by program, the Atlantic Immigration and Express Entry language-testing pages on canada.ca lay out the CLB thresholds you need per National Occupational Classification category, which is worth checking before you decide how many hours of Listening versus Writing practice to schedule.

FAQ

Is celpip.ca's free practice enough on its own? It's the best starting point because it mirrors the real interface, but it requires completing a short form to unlock the tests, and the free set is limited — most test-takers supplement it with additional timed practice elsewhere.

Can I use IELTS materials to prepare for CELPIP instead? No — IRCC recognizes CELPIP-General and IELTS General Training as separate approved English tests with different formats, so IELTS practice won't reflect CELPIP's Canadian-context content or its one-play Listening rule.

Where do I confirm which CLB score I actually need? Check the specific canada.ca immigration program page for your application stream — for example, the minimum score requirement depends on the NOC 2021 TEER category of your job offer, ranging from CLB 4 to CLB 5 depending on the occupation level.
